The Facts Behind The Levy
Caitlin Taylor News

The Facts Behind The Levy

November 6, 2016November 6, 2016

The levy is set to go to the ballot boxes Tuesday, November 8th, 2016. The levy is a renewal, meaning that the tax rate would not change.

Boys and Girls Cross Country Look to Run Away with State Final’s Trophy
Connor Phlegar News Sports

Boys and Girls Cross Country Look to Run Away with State Final’s Trophy

November 4, 2016

Monheim discussed how he felt going to states since the last time that they went was 1972. He responded by saying, “It’s an awesome feeling, you know, it’s been awhile since we’ve made it, but everybody is really excited and we’re really prepared to run a great race.”
